Default Random EAS Manual mode? help!

okay, so..driving my 1999 p38 and it said beep at me and said eas manual mode? WHY?! and now its saying slow 35mph max the air ride if funtional yet (can be raised and lowered) but the hieght lights arnt lit up. please help

Default EAS - Possible fix....

Hey there mate,

When you start the car, is it in the 'access' mode? because if you then press the EAS manual button (the little circle with the two little arrows in it) it will come up with EAS manual on the message centre. This will allow you to basically drive around on the bump stops, handy for low roof garages and carparks. It will not allow you to exceed 35klms/h, or it will automatically rais to the last selected mode.

it might be something as simple as your height sensors have packed it in keeping the computer thinking that you are in "access mode"
